Nintendo Switch Deals: Prime Week Bonanza

SUNI muses on why these deals might not be quite as game-changing as you hope.

Amazon Prime Week is in full swing, and Nintendo Switch deals are aplenty. The Switch 2 console has dropped to £370, a modest improvement over the original OLED version. Expectations of significant savings on games and accessories might be a bit... too much to ask.


The key takeaway: these deals are good for what they are, but don’t expect the earth-shattering discounts you might see in other categories. The Switch is undeniably popular, so managing your expectations will keep you happy. Plus, there’s always next year!


For those looking to pick up a console or two, the Switch 2 remains the best value for money, with significant improvements over its predecessor. And if you’re in need of new accessories, like the Pro Controller, there are deals to be had.


Bundles continue to dominate this year’s offerings. The Switch 2 bundle is a solid choice for those who want everything in one box. And let's not forget the games! From hack-and-slash adventures like Hades to the open-world exploration of Elden Ring, there’s plenty to keep you entertained.


Deals on accessories and storage are also available, including a smartphone printer that can turn your In-game photos into real prints. Keep an eye out for refurbished models; with great guarantees in place, they might not be too shabby after all.
